Abstract
A POTDR setup interrogating a low-birefringence fiber is proposed for the measurement of plasma current in the Tore Supra fusion reactor. The basic principle is based on the Faraday effect that takes place in the low-birefringence fiber surrounding the vacuum vessel. Plasma currents going from 0.6 to 1.5 MA have been measured..Use of a Polarization OTDR for the Measurement of Plasma Current in the Tore Supra Thermonuclear Fusion Reactor.
